I work with people who have experienced complex PTSD symptoms, grief, or an overall sense of not fitting or belonging in the world. Often, people are unaware of how traumatic events have impacted their nervous system. They can be stuck in survival mode without knowing this could be the cause of their struggles. I teach people to understand the connection between their mind and their nervous system. Then, through Psychoeducation, I introduce new coping skills that can have powerful, transformative, and lasting results.

My approach is gentle, compassionate, and intuitive. I provide a safe, non-judgmental connection to build a therapeutic alliance with you. I will apply therapies such as DBT, CBT, and somatic therapy, among other modalities that have proven to be beneficial for people experiencing C-PTSD, BPD, anxiety, depression, intense emotions, suicide ideation or deep shame.

Knowing where to start and what to expect during your first session can help you feel more comfortable and informed. In your first session, I ask questions to get to know you better and what you want to achieve or overcome. I'll ask some questions about your history, including your childhood, education, relationships (family, romantic relationships, friends), current living situation, and whether you have tried therapy before; what worked and what didn't work for you?
From here, we will review the intake agreements so that you fully understand my service and what to expect. I then develop a treatment plan tailored to your unique needs.

I encourage you to ask me any questions during this first meeting to help you feel more comfortable with your decision to begin therapy.
